WebDec 19, 2024 · A geographic information system (GIS) is a computer system for capturing, storing, checking, and displaying data related to positions on Earth’s surface. By relating seemingly unrelated data, GIS can help individuals and organizations better understand spatial patterns and relationships. WebDec 20, 2024 · DATA INPUT METHODS • There are four methods of data input which are widely used: – keyboard entry – manual digitising – automatic digitisation – Scanning Other than the above mentioned methods of files are directly transferred into GIS which is called direct file translation.
